Ball Pit

Description:

This activity is suitable for any baby or small toddler that can sit on their own.

Find a big empty box, or small inflatable pool. Put your baby or toddler inside and fill it with balls. Let your child explore the texture, weight, and size of the balls.

Promote learning by:

Naming the colours of the balls, counting the balls, throwing or rolling the balls.
